Back of rocker cover can leak and come down to bellhousing like yours and very hard to detect. Mine does that.
Check the easy/usuals first. Oil filter seal, and leaking/damaged oil lines.
If fuel, check fuel lines and filters.
Process of elimination will lead you to the cause.
Get a few cans of that cheap degreaser from supercheap and give the entire engine top to bottom a very good clean to remove ALL the oil/fuel/gunk deposits , Use some clean rags to remove any muck that wasn't removed by the degreaser then run the engine and look underneath to see "Exactly" where the leak is coming from.
This will eliminate the "Guesswork" and you will know "Exactly" where the problem lies [thumbsupbig]
